Paul Joseph Klisowski Sr.;70;of 847 Hill St.;Belle Vernon;died Wednesday;Sept.13;1961;at 9:20 p.m. in Charleroi-Monessen Hospital. Born in Galicia;Poland;Nov.25;1890;he came to Belle Vernon 45 years ago. He was retired from the Allenport plant of Pittsburgh Steel Co.in 1955 after 42 years of service. Mr.Klisowski was a member of St.Sebastian R.C.Church;Belle Vernon;was past president of the Polish National Alliance Group 2429;Belle Vernon;was a member of Polish National Alliance Group 1146;Monessen and a member of the Citizens Association of Pricedale. Surviving are three sons;Charles of Belle Vernon;a member of North Belle Vernon Council;John of Belle Vernon and Paul Joseph Jr.of Charleroi;a daughter;Mrs.Lloyd (Nellie) Amprim;with whom he made his home and 7 grandchildren. He was preceded in death by his wife;Katherine;April 21;1960. Friends will be received at the Shelby D.Ferguson Funeral Home;Broad Ave.;Belle Vernon;after 7 p.m.;Sept.14. Funeral services will be held on Saturday;Sept.16;at 10 a.m. from St.Sebastian R.C.Church;Belle Vernon;with the Rev.Andrew King officiating. Interment will follow in Belle Vernon Cemetery. Shelby D.Ferguson;funeral director.

HENRY KING
Henry King;70;of Allenport died Thursday Aug.17;1961;at 6 p.m.at home after a long illness. He is survived by his widow;Beulah;two sons;James E.and Alvin E.;both at home and a brother;Percy King of Springfield;Tenn. Friends are being received at the Draper Funeral Home;Monessen. Funeral services will be held Saturday;Aug.19;at 11 a.m.from the Metropolitan Baptist Church;Charleroi;with the Rev. N.R.Walker officiating. Interment will be in Belle Vernon Cemetery. Beverly C.Draper;funeral director.
KARALINA ( KAROLINE ) KRATKY
Mrs.Karoline Kratky;69;of 732 Graham St.;Belle Vernon;died at her home;Thursday;July 6;1961;at 1:15 p.m. She is survived by her husband;Michael Kratky;one brother;John Bartek;Belle Vernon;two sisters;Mrs.Mary Krizan of Detroit;Mich.;and Anna Bartek;in Europe. Friends will be received at the Toner Funeral Home;Belle Vernon;during hours of 1 to 5 nd 7 to 10 p.m. Services will be held there Monday;July 10;at 2 p.m. Interment;Belle Vernon Cemetery. Harold R.Toner;Belle Vernon;is the funeral director.
CAROLINE M.RUSSELL KOSIK
Mrs.Caroline M.Kosik;71;of 1108 Brown St.;Belle Vernon;died at her home;Monday;May 22;1961;at 5:30 p.m. She was a member of the St.Sebastian Roman Catholic Church of Belle Vernon. Survivors are her husband;John Kosik;one son;Frank at home;two daughters;Stella at home and Mrs.William (Blanche) Sabo;Belle Vernon;one brother;Anthony Russell of Coal Center;one sister;Mrs.Paul (Josephine) Kurkowski;Allenport;and two grandchildren. Friends will be received at the Harold R.Toner Funeral Home;Belle Vernon from 1 to 5 and 7 to 10 p.m. Requiem High Mass will be sung in St.Sebastian R.C.Church;Belle Vernon;Thursday;May 25;at 10 a.m.by the Rev.Andrew King. Interment will be in Belle Vernon Cemetery. Harold R.Toner;funeral director.

VICTORIAWILLIAMS KENNEY
Mrs.Victoria Williams Kenney;85;of 519 Main St.;Belle Vernon;died Sunday;May 14;1961;at 4:10 p.m.in Washington Hospital;Washington;Pa.;after a brief illness. Born in Brownsville on Dec.30;1895;Mrs.Kenney had lived in Charleroi most of her life. She was a member of St.James AME Church;Charleroi. Surviving is a sister;Mrs.Howard (Mary) Minney of Belle Venron. Friends will be received at the Beverly Draper Funeral Home;Monessen;after 7 p.m. on May 15. Funeral services will be held Wednesday;May 17;at 1 p.m.from the funeral home chapel with the Rev.H.Coffey officiating;assisted by the Rev.Giles. Interment will be in Belle Vernon Cemetery. Beverly C.Draper;funeral director.
SYLESTER KONKOL
Sylvester Konkol;57;formerly of Belle Vernon;died in the Mahoning Hospital;Youngstown;Ohio;Tuesday;April 4;1961;at 1 a.m. He was born in Pittsburgh;July 9;1903. He is survived by one son;Vance of Belle Vernon;one daughter;Mrs.LeRoy (Sally) Nicolaus of Belle Vernon;two brothers;Joseph of Pittsburgh;Edmund of Baltimore;Md.;one sister;Mrs.Chester Mullins of Youngstown;Ohio;and two grandchildren. Friends will be received at the Ferguson Funeral Home;Belle Vernon;after 7 p.m. Wednesday during hours of 1 to 5 and 7 to 10 p.m. Requiem High Mass will be sung by the Rev.Andrew King in St.Sebastian R.C.Church;Belle Vernon;Friday;April 7;at 10 a.m. Interment Belle Vernon Cemetery. Shelby D.Ferguson of Belle Vernon is the funeral director.
